Man pleads guilty to firearm charge

BISMARCK (AP) — A North Dakota man has pleaded guilty in federal court to an illegal weapons charge.

Eric Bredwick is charged with possession of a firearm by a person convicted of domestic violence. He was arrested in May.

Authorities said Bredwick was convicted by a Williston municipal court in July 2007 for misdemeanor simple assault and domestic violence. He was later found to have a semiautomatic pistol.

Sentencing is scheduled for Dec. 13 in Bismarck.
